1. Home
  2. Illinois
  3. Maywood

Techno Motors Inventory

311 Lake Street,
Maywood, IL - 60153
708-681-6381

Visit Techno Motors's Inventory in Maywood, IL - 60153. All latest used cars for sale are here. You can always call them on 708-681-6381 to get the appointment fixed or walk into their Dealership to get the list.

We have huge list of inventory from Techno Motors, and All of the cars are analysed by their Qualified Auto Engineers.

---

Used Cars Dealers Near Techno Motors
Rivera`s Auto Sales Inc - Inventory,
401 Lake Street
Maywood
Rons Auto Sales - Inventory,
1119 West Roosevelt Road
Maywood
Volkswagen & SAAB Dealer - Inventory,
415 West Roosevelt Road
Maywood
Tampsmex Auto Sale - Inventory,
910 South 5th Avenue
Maywood
Maywood Auto Sales - Inventory,
1009 West Roosevelt Road
Maywood